Making pickles with my son Tony is one of my favorite memories. This started with telling Tony the story of the Eagles’ pickle juice game against the Dallas Cowboys on Sept 3, 2000. The Eagles’ trainer introduced pickle juice to the players so they wouldn’t cramp up in 100+ degree heat for the first game of the season. The Eagles won this game.
